WHAT WE DO

Until All Have Heard.

Far East Broadcasting Company (FEBC) uses radio and digital media to communicate Christ in over 40 languages, reaching millions in the Philippines, China, and Southeast Asia. We partner with local communities, government agencies, and like-minded organizations to bring vital support and emergency broadcasts during natural disasters. Through our holistic ministries, we care for those in need, share the Gospel, and plant seeds of faith that transform hearts.
